Tessa had been an unofficial resident of Mysteria for almost a week now, having been tipped off that this might be a good place to spend some time. Maybe Zen-out for a while, think about things. Her production job in LA was so fast paced, and when she took it, she needed that to keep her mind busy. Now, she wanted the time to think. She was realizing some very unsettling things about herself, and she wanted to have some time to sort those things out. She was young still, very young for her kind, and she would have to live with herself for a long time.
Her first week had been spent as a cougar, getting the lay of the land, and just existing. It was a nice way to live, but one she knew she couldn't keep up. She had to find something to make her appear legitimate, something that wouldn't be as taxing, but would let her feel a sense of community. So, she'd hired a Realtor, a ditsy woman, and begun looking at homes as well as businesses.
"This is a lovely... um... place," the brunette said perkily, opening the door to a cobweb infested room. Tessa brushed past her and stepped inside, not caring about its current state, but more its potential. The ground floor was definitely workable, and started speaking to her immediately. It had a nice vibe, and the porch overlooked some lovely property.
"It's a fixer-upper but it's got a very low asking price, though I know you said you weren't worried about all that. And the upstairs- which is far better- is a 3 bedroom townhouse..." The Realtor kept talking, but Tessa stopped paying attention. This was it. She knew it before she even saw the upstairs.
"Get the papers," she interrupted, snapping her fingers. "And get the owners on the phone. I want this place by the time business closes." The other woman jumped and scurried off, while Tessa leaned against a counter and started making a list. This was going to be quite the project, the perfect physical task.
